The Gustave Moreau Museum preserves many non-figurative works. Over time, the viewer's view of these enigmatic works has evolved. In 1961, the painter Paul Jenkins wondered: Is Gustave Moreau the controversial grandfather of abstraction? The exhibition allows us to question the status of these works, which also inform us about the artist's creative process.
